India captain Virat Kohli didn’t have a cheerful return to red-ball cricket as he didn’t open his account within the second Test in opposition to New Zealand on the Wankhede Stadium in Mumbai on Friday.
The Indian captain didn’t open his account and was given lbw off Ajaz Patel’s bowling. The Indian skipper determined to take the DRS, it was contact and go, and there was no conclusive proof to overturn the on-field choice.

Third umpire Virender Sharma requested on-field umpire Anil Chaudhary to stay with the unique choice and Virat Kohli walked away to the dressing room in disbelief.
Virat Kohli’s contentious dismissal has divided social media.
